Company Description EVA Pharma is a fast-growing healthcare company dedicated to improving global access to affordable, high-quality medicines through innovation, development, and sustainable access. The company operates two advanced research centers, including mRNA research and development capabilities, serving the Middle East and Africa with cutting-edge technologies. With a team of around 5,000 professionals, EVA Pharma produces over one million healthcare products daily across four state-of-the-art, internationally recognized manufacturing facilities. Its portfolio spans twelve key therapeutic areas, including oncology, metabolic health, neuroscience, respiratory, pediatrics, and more, to serve both local and international needs. EVA Pharma maintains a strong pan-African presence and operates in more than 60 countries worldwide.
Role Description This is a full-time, on-site Medical Representative role based in Cairo. The Medical Representative will promote EVA Pharma's products to healthcare professionals, including physicians, pharmacists, and other key stakeholders, in assigned territories. Responsibilities include planning and conducting regular visits to clinics, hospitals, and pharmacies, delivering product presentations, and providing up-to-date scientific information. The role involves building and maintaining strong, trust-based relationships, identifying new business opportunities, and achieving sales targets and performance indicators. The Medical Representative will also collect market and competitor insights, participate in promotional events and trainings, and ensure all activities comply with ethical standards and company policies.
Qualifications

  • Strong medical and scientific foundation with knowledge in Medicine and/or Pharmacy to confidently discuss products and therapeutic areas.
  • Proven Medical Sales skills, including territory management, account development, and achieving or exceeding sales targets.
  • Excellent Communication and Customer Service skills to engage healthcare professionals, deliver clear presentations, and respond to inquiries professionally.
  • Bachelor's degree in Pharmacy, Medicine, Science, or a related healthcare field (or equivalent relevant experience).
  • Ability to work independently in the field, manage time effectively, and prioritize multiple accounts and tasks.
  • Proficiency with basic digital tools (e.g., CRM systems, email, presentation software) and readiness to learn new technologies.
  • Strong ethical standards, professionalism, and adherence to regulatory and compliance requirements in pharmaceutical promotion.
  • Valid driver's license and willingness to travel within the assigned territory as needed.
